All meetings (10)
| 2013 | Valencia | Hard | R16 | Mikhail Youzhny | 6-4 6-3 |
| 2013 | Halle | Grass | QF | Mikhail Youzhny | 6-3 6-2 |
| 2011 | Paris Masters | Hard | R64 | Philipp Kohlschreiber | 6-4 6-2 |
| 2011 | World Team Championship | Clay | RR | Philipp Kohlschreiber | 2-6 6-3 6-2 |
| 2011 | Rome Masters | Clay | R64 | Philipp Kohlschreiber | 6-4 6-2 |
| 2008 | Paris Masters | Hard | R64 | Philipp Kohlschreiber | 6-1 6-4 |
| 2007 | St. Petersburg | Carpet | QF | Mikhail Youzhny | 6-4 RET |
| 2007 | US Open | Hard | R64 | Philipp Kohlschreiber | 3-6 6-4 6-3 6-3 |
| 2007 | Munich | Clay | F | Philipp Kohlschreiber | 2-6 6-3 6-4 |
| 2006 | Moscow | Carpet | R32 | Philipp Kohlschreiber | 6-2 7-5 |
